在现代互联网环境中,网络安全和隐私越来越受到重视。Shadowsocks作为一种广泛使用的代理工具,因其高效、轻量和可配置性而备受青睐。尤其是在需要访问被限制的网站和内容时,批量测试Shadowsocks就显得尤为重要。本篇文章将详细讲解如何进行批量测试Shadowsocks,包括所需的工具、配置方法以及常见问题解答。
什么是Shadowsocks?
Shadowsocks是一种基于代理的工具,旨在保护用户的隐私并突破网络审查。其原理是通过在用户和目标网站之间建立一个加密通道,从而隐藏用户的真实IP地址,使其能够匿名访问互联网。与传统的VPN相比,Shadowsocks在速度和效率上更具优势,适合需要高速连接的用户。
为什么需要批量测试Shadowsocks?
在使用Shadowsocks时,可能需要对多个服务器进行测试,以便选择最佳的代理服务器。批量测试的好处包括:
- 提高效率:一次性测试多个服务器,节省时间。
- 比较速度:快速比较不同服务器的连接速度。
- 稳定性测试:判断服务器在不同时间段的稳定性。
批量测试Shadowsocks的准备工作
1. 获取Shadowsocks服务器信息
在进行批量测试之前,您需要收集待测试的Shadowsocks服务器信息。这些信息通常包括:
- 服务器IP地址
- 端口号
- 密码
- 加密方式
2. 选择测试工具
选择合适的工具进行批量测试是关键。推荐使用以下几种工具:
- ShadowsocksR:一种改进版的Shadowsocks,支持批量测试功能。
- SSPanel:一个基于Web的面板,适合用户管理多个Shadowsocks账户。
- Clash:集成了多个代理协议的客户端,支持对Shadowsocks的批量测试。
批量测试Shadowsocks的步骤
第一步:配置Shadowsocks客户端
根据您选择的测试工具,配置Shadowsocks客户端。在客户端中添加多个Shadowsocks服务器信息,以便进行批量测试。
第二步:执行批量测试
使用您所选择的工具进行批量测试。以Clash为例,您可以通过以下命令进行批量测试:
bash clash -f config.yaml
在配置文件中,可以设置服务器地址、端口及其他参数。执行后,工具将开始测试所有服务器,并输出结果。
第三步:分析测试结果
测试完成后,工具将提供各个服务器的延迟、下载速度及稳定性等数据。您可以根据测试结果选择速度最快、稳定性最好的Shadowsocks服务器。
常见问题解答
1. Shadowsocks如何提升网络速度?
Shadowsocks通过建立加密通道,减少数据包的丢失和延迟,从而提升网络速度。此外,选择合适的服务器也能进一步优化速度。
2. Shadowsocks和VPN有什么区别?
- 性能:Shadowsocks一般比VPN速度更快,因为其协议设计更轻量。
- 隐私:两者都能提供一定程度的隐私保护,但Shadowsocks通常更难被审查。
3. 批量测试Shadowsocks会影响我的网络安全吗?
不会,Shadowsocks在测试过程中不会暴露您的真实IP地址,保持网络安全。确保使用的工具和服务器都是可靠的即可。
4. 如何解决连接问题?
如果在使用Shadowsocks过程中遇到连接问题,可以尝试:
- 更换服务器
- 检查网络设置
- 更新Shadowsocks客户端
5. Shadowsocks适用于哪些设备?
Shadowsocks适用于各种设备,包括Windows、macOS、Linux、Android和iOS,您可以根据自己的需求选择相应版本。
总结
进行批量测试Shadowsocks能够帮助用户快速找到最佳代理服务器,提高上网体验。通过本文提供的详细步骤和常见问题解答,希望能帮助用户更好地利用Shadowsocks,提升网络安全性与访问速度。希望您在实际操作中能够顺利!